K2 TECHNOLOGY

K2 Technology improves sound quality by generating expanded digital signals. During the A/D conversion of CD recording, high frequencies in inaudible ranges (those beyond 20kHz) are removed according to the CD's sampling frequency. However, this affects the quality of sound in audible ranges. With exclusive algorithms, K2 Technology restores those lost signals based on the recorded digital signals, while also using high-bit quantisation to reproduce minute signals. It improves the quality of the music data in the audible range, delivering superior sound close to that of the original master. The technology also works well for compressed audio, such as MP3 and WMA.

Hybrid Feedback Digital Amplifier

Hybrid Feedback Digital Amplifier

The JVC-original Hybrid Feedback Digital Amplifier allows the centre unit to be amazingly compact, while still delivering astounding sound matching that of high-grade analogue amplifiers. This is possible due to the use of two feedback processes — digital and analogue feedback. The former generates highly precise digital PWM (Pulse Width Modulation) signals, and the latter further 'brushes up' the analogue signals to ensure that the waveform of the signal at output is identical to the original. This technology cuts the distortion to one-tenth that of a conventional digital amplifier and significantly improves wood cone speaker driveability.

Uni-Base and Hybrid-Insulators (EX-A3)

The 12mm MDF Uni-Base gives maximum strength to the chassis, while the brass-embedded hybrid tripod insulators provide stability by eliminating unwanted vibrations.

Copper and Brass Washers (EX-A3/EX-AK1)

Combining different type of washers — copper on front and brass on rear — reduces distortions in the high-frequency range for enhanced sound texture.

Bi-Amp System (EX-A10)

The Bi-Amp system assigns a separate amp each to directly drive the tweeter and woofer. Since a crossover network is not used for the speaker, there is no signal distortion caused by network parts and no signal interruption between the two ranges. The result is significantly lower distortion. This direct driving system also creates a faster rise time and more accurate response for the output waveform. This ensures higher-fidelity sound with increased dynamism.

Separate Power Supplies & Thick Aluminium Front Panel
(EX-A10)

The separate DVD player and amplifier each have their own power supply. This means audio signals in the amplifier are not affected by the electric current from the DVD player, ensuring lower noise. In addition, each front panel features 8mm-thick aluminium, which prevents unwanted vibrations.

Isolated Amp and Switching Power Supply (EX-A3, EX-AK1)

The aluminium cabinet individually houses the digital amplifier and switching power supply module, physically separating the two units from the audio circuit. This effectively avoids signal interference and noise.

USB Host (EX-A3)

A dedicated terminal allows USB connection with your digital audio player, or any other USB Mass Storage Class device — a direct connection without using a PC. You can enjoy MP3 or WMA music on the speakers, in all-digital signal transmission with no conversion loss. What's more, K2 Technology upgrades compressed audio into CD quality sound. You can even play movies and still photo files on the TV Screen. USB also supplies power to the connected device.
